2

所以,像你们大多数人一样,我使用 MAMP 在本地开发我的网站。我最近一直在学习 git,并为此准备将 FTP 从我的工作流程中完全删除。

不过,我想知道是否有处理 WordPress 数据库的最佳实践。

目前我只对当前主题使用版本控制,但想将其扩展为在本地控制整个站点并相应地将其推送到服务器。这意味着对文件进行更改,添加帖子/页面,并且通常在整个站点上乱搞,保持本地和远程站点同步。这可能吗?

在过去的一周里,我阅读了大量的指南,并遵循了无数的教程,所以任何帮助都将不胜感激。

提前致谢!

4

1 回答 1

1

这不是真的可行,git 是用于文件更改,而不是用于您的数据库。由于 WordPress 将数据存储在数据库中的方式,如果没有自定义脚本(bash、ruby 等),您将无法同步内容,也就是...跳过箍

您可以使用 cron 转储数据库文件并将其放入 git,但由于 WordPress 存储值的方式,您无法同步文件。

这已在https://wordpress.stackexchange.com/上提出过问题

于 2013-02-06T05:42:21.963 回答